The primary metric for quality is Grams per Square Metre (GSM), which measures the density and weight of the fabric. A higher GSM indicates a thicker, more absorbent towel, but in a professional setting, bigger isn't always better.

The GSM Sweet Spot for Spas

400-500 GSM towels serve a specific purpose in high-traffic areas. These lighter weights are ideal for gym facilities and poolside use because they dry approximately 25% faster than heavier alternatives. This quick-dry property prevents the "musty" smell often associated with damp environments and keeps laundry throughput efficient.

600-800 GSM represents the luxury standard for treatment rooms. These towels provide the plush, heavy feel that guests associate with a premium experience. However, exceeding the 800 GSM mark often creates a logistical bottleneck for UK laundry facilities. Towels this heavy can take up to 40% longer to dry in industrial tumblers, significantly increasing energy costs and potentially scorching the fibres if the heat is too intense. Consistency is key; a 650 GSM towel often provides the perfect equilibrium between opulence and operational efficiency.

Material Matters: Egyptian Cotton vs. Alternatives

The hierarchy of cotton begins and ends with Egyptian and Giza varieties. These are prized for their extra-long staple length, which refers to the individual length of the cotton fibres. Longer fibres can be spun into much finer, stronger yarns. This strength is vital for professional spa linens because it prevents pilling and fraying, ensuring the towel remains smooth against the skin for months of use. Bamboo blends have gained traction in the UK market for their eco-friendly credentials and natural antimicrobial properties. While they offer a unique, silky drape, they often retain moisture longer than 100% cotton, which can be a drawback in a busy spa. The weave technique also dictates the final texture. Zero-twist weaves use the highest quality long-staple cotton to create a yarn that doesn't need to be twisted for strength. This leaves more surface area exposed, creating a towel that's incredibly soft and airy. Low-twist weaves offer a slightly more textured feel while maintaining excellent absorbency. Professional Grade vs. High-Street: Why Retail Towels Fail in UK Spas

Retail towels might look inviting on a high-street shelf, but they aren't built to survive the rigours of a professional wellness environment. The most immediate issue is the "header" problem. Many domestic towels feature decorative borders or "headers" woven with different yarn tensions. When these linens face the 60°C or 70°C temperatures required for thermal disinfection, the border shrinks at a faster rate than the main pile. This creates an unsightly "waisted" or "hourglass" effect. In a luxury setting, a distorted towel suggests a lack of attention to detail that can undermine your entire brand aesthetic.

Durability is another area where retail options fall short. Standard towels usually feature single-needle stitching on the hems. When these are placed in industrial extractors spinning at 1,200 RPM, the thread often snaps, leading to rapid fraying. Professional wholesale towels for spa uk are manufactured with double-stitched, locked hems. This specific construction ensures the edges remain intact through hundreds of wash cycles, preventing the "shaggy" look that plagues cheaper alternatives after just a few months of use.

Color fastness is equally critical. Spas frequently use massage oils, mud wraps, and mild bleaching agents for cleaning. Most high-street towels are piece-dyed, where the finished towel is dipped in a dye bath. Professional linens often utilise VAT dyeing. This process involves a chemical reaction that "locks" the pigment into the fibre at a molecular level. It's the only way to ensure your signature slate grey or deep navy doesn't turn into a mottled purple after exposure to spa chemicals. Determining your inventory requirements starts with the "par" system. For a seamless operation, most UK spas maintain a 4-par rotation. This means for every towel in use by a guest, you have one in the laundry, one clean on the shelf, and one in reserve. If your facility handles 60 guests per day, your inventory should ideally hold 240 units of each specific towel type. This 400% coverage protects your stock from premature wear and ensures you never face a shortage during peak Saturday trade.

Colour-coding is another professional standard that boosts operational efficiency. Using white towels for facial treatments and darker tones like slate or mocha for body wraps helps staff identify which items require specialist laundering to remove oils or pigments. It also prevents cross-contamination between the clinical environment of a treatment room and the leisure environment of the pool. Maintaining the "fluff" factor requires ventilated storage. You should avoid over-stacking towels in tight cupboards; instead, give the fibres room to breathe to maintain their natural loft and absorbency.

Zone-Specific Selection Guide

  • Treatment Room: Use extra-large bath sheets, typically 100x150cm. These provide 100% body coverage for guest modesty and are heavy enough (600gsm) to retain heat during a massage.
  • Poolside: Opt for 450-500gsm towels. These are light enough for guests to carry easily while being thick enough to absorb water quickly. Look for chlorine-resistant finishes to prevent discolouration.
  • Thermal Suite: In saunas and steam rooms, towels saturate quickly. High-quality, quick-dry cotton blends ensure the fabric doesn't become a heavy, sodden weight for the guest to manage.

What is the best GSM for wholesale spa towels in the UK?

The ideal weight for professional spa towels is between 500 and 600 GSM. This range provides the perfect balance between a plush, luxurious feel for your guests and practical drying times in commercial laundries. While 800 GSM towels offer ultimate indulgence, they often take 30% longer to dry, which can significantly increase energy costs for your business. How many towels should a spa have per guest (par levels)?

You should maintain a par level of 4 sets per guest to ensure your operation runs smoothly. This standard allows for one set in use, one in the laundry, one clean in storage, and one ready for the next guest. Maintaining this 4-par system reduces fabric stress by giving fibres time to recover between washes. It also protects your business against unexpected 20% occupancy spikes or sudden laundry delays.

How can I prevent my spa towels from becoming rough after washing?

You can stop towels from becoming crunchy by reducing detergent use by 10% and avoiding fabric softeners, which coat the fibres in a water-repellent film. Instead, add 125ml of white vinegar to the final rinse cycle once a month to strip away mineral buildup. What is the standard size for a professional spa bath sheet?

The standard size for a professional spa bath sheet in the UK is 100cm x 150cm. This is significantly larger than a standard bath towel, which usually measures 70cm x 130cm. Providing a generous 150cm length ensures that guests of all sizes feel fully covered and comfortable when moving between treatment rooms. For extra-large massage tables, some luxury venues opt for jumbo sheets measuring 100cm x 170cm.
